Choose the content item that you want to block until the student see another pageClick on “Settings”
Click on “Advanced” and then “Access”
In the “Password” field, put one that you’ll remember. YOU HAVE TO PUT AN EXCLAMATION POINT IN FRONT OF YOUR PASSWORD:Example: !allanClick “Save”
You’ll see that there’s a password icon next to the name of the content item now. Note: the student won’t see this---in fact, the student won’t see the content item at all until they do what is necessary.
Click on the “Automate” tab.Click on “Add New Agent”
Give a name to your Agent in the “Name your Agent” fieldSelect “Content Agent” under the “Choose Agent Type”Click on “Select content to monitor”
Click on the drop down box for “Lesson Type” and select “Page”
Select “Specific pages” and then select “Mid-term Directions and Grading Structure”Click “Close Window”
Notice the “Agent Summary”Click on “Next”
If you want to add another “Condition” you could, but for this one we’ll just hit “Next”
Click on the Drop down list for “Choose Action Type” and select “Unlock
Under “Unlock content for” list, select “Event Originator”Click the “Add” buttonType in the password for the Mid-term drop box Click on “Next”
